Output 58bab6ae6b7e83e981524e566aea34cad18e8d7278ca43061583a06ebe9027f1:1

value
1450547889
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bb87e54444983ce340c3f821952c74a423ee3249eba750c8b7d33182c920c910
address
tb1phwr723zynq7wxsxrlqse2tr55s37uvjfawn4pj9h6vcc9jfqeygqpm3z5n
transaction
58bab6ae6b7e83e981524e566aea34cad18e8d7278ca43061583a06ebe9027f1
confirmations
159909
spent
true